Germany’s Frankfurt Airport (FRA) is located about 15 kilometres / 9 miles from the city centre.
Frankfurt Airport is one of the busiest airports in Europe, alongside London Heathrow and Paris Charles de Gaulle, and serves as a hub to Lufthansa airline.
Thanks to its location in Central Europe, and a comprehensive road and rail network, Frankfurt is a transport hub not only for people flying to other destinations around the world, but also for border cities in France (Strasbourg), the Netherlands (Maastricht) and Belgium (Antwerp).

By Train
The best way to get from Frankfurt Airport to the city centre is by train. There are two airport train stations, but you want the Regionalbahnhof located below Terminal 1 (not the long-distance Fernbahnhof station). Just follow the Bahnhof / Train Station or S-Bahn signs, and take the S8 or S9 shuttle to Frankfurt Hauptbahnhof (direction Hanau or Offenbach).
Trains run every 15 to 20 minutes, and the journey takes less than 15 minutes. Purchase your ticket at the automatic machines for €5 (one way). Children (14 or younger) can get a discounted fare. You will not have to swipe or show your ticket, unless asked to do so by a train official.
From the train station (Frankfurt Hauptbahnhof), you can take another transport (subway or underground known as U-Bahn, tram or bus) to reach other parts of the city.
By Bus
Bus 61 connects the airport and Frankfurt Südbahnhof, the station for long-distance train services located in the south of the city. This is your best option to get to Sachsenhausen and Schweizer Platz areas. The journey takes about 30 minutes. The ticket also costs €5, and can be purchased from the driver.
By Taxi
A taxi ride is certainly not the cheapest option but is probably the easiest and most convenient mode of transport to get to the city centre. The taxi pickup rank is located right outside the terminals. A ride to central Frankfurt will generally cost between €25-35.
